Materials and Key Techniques
Materials Needed:
- Worsted weight yarn (variety of colors)
- Crochet hook (size H/5mm)
- Stitch markers
- Yarn needle
- Safety eyes (or buttons, embroidery floss for eyes)
- Polyfill stuffing
- Scissors
Key Crochet Techniques:
- Magic Circle
- Single Crochet (sc)
- Increase (inc)
- Decrease (dec)
- Slip Stitch (sl st)
- Fastening off and weaving in ends

Detailed Step-by-Step Instructions
1. The Body:
- Magic Circle:
- Create a magic circle and work 6 single crochets into it. [6 sts]
- Round 2:
- 2 sc in each stitch around. [12 sts]
- Round 3:
- (1 sc, inc) repeat around. [18 sts]
- Round 4:
- (2 sc, inc) repeat around. [24 sts]
- Round 5:
- (3 sc, inc) repeat around. [30 sts]
- Rounds 6-12:
- sc in each stitch around. [30 sts for each round]
- Round 13:
- (3 sc, dec) repeat around. [24 sts]
- Round 14:
- (2 sc, dec) repeat around. [18 sts]
- Round 15:
- (1 sc, dec) repeat around. [12 sts]
- Stuff the Body:
- Before closing, stuff the body with polyfill.
- Round 16:
- Decrease until the opening is closed. Fasten off and weave in end.
2. The Tentacles:
- Tentacle Base:
- Attach yarn at the bottom of the body.
- Each Tentacle:
- Chain 30, make 2 sc in each chain back towards the body for a curly tentacle.
- Slip stitch to the body and repeat for all 8 tentacles.
3. Eyes and Details:
- Attach Safety Eyes:
- Place safety eyes or alternatively sew buttons/embroider the eyes.
- Finishing Touches:
- Embroider a mouth or any other details as desired.
